If this is your first time, it's best to get a domain and hosting from the same company, as DNS management is a pain in the arse.
The domain you want, particularly it's extension (i.e. .COM, .CO.UK, etc), will determine the majority of your traffic, as well as help with your SERP in a particular market. i.e. .COM.AU will show up really highly for me down under, but not so much for you guys, when you hit up Google.
As a rule of thumb, people go to a .COM, but good luck finding a good one that isn't being sat on by a pro Domainer.
